Stock Challenge VI Results!

A couple of weeks ago, the readers here participated in a stock picking challenge hosted by Stock Trading 101. The contest consisted of picking the NASDAQ close, along with a long and short stock pick. It turns out that the community here are pretty good stock pickers! MillionDollarJourney.com had the best overall score by a landslide! Here are the results below:

NASDAQ Close

(Close Price of 2557.19; Order = Contestant – Community – Guess – Difference)

  1. Financial Blogger – MDJ – 2560.43 – off by 3.24
  2. Marshall Middle – MDJ – 2553.21 – off by 3.98
  3. Shawn – CD – 2550.25 – off by 6.94
  4. Financial Jungle – MDJ – 2546.88 – off by 10.31
  5. Smarty – MDJ – 2545.33 – off by 11.86

Stock Picks
(Order = Contestant – Community – Pick ; Return)

  1. Mataspeed – ST101 – ANSW ; 37.68%
  2. Marshall Middle – MDJ – ABPI ; 9.37%
  3. Financial Blogger – MDJ – NXST ; 7.26%

Stock Shorts
(Order = Contestant – Community – Pick ; Return)

  1. GolbGuru – MMM – TSL ; 4.84%
  2. Financial Blogger – MDJ – NASI ; 4.35%
  3. StockTrading101ST101 – GLD ; 0.89%
